The first thing you need to think about when selecting an under-desk treadmill is its power. Under-desk treadmills are generally smaller than full-size treadmills, and as a result, they have slower maximum speeds. Some models only allow you to walk a maximum of 2.5 miles per hour which is more a leisurely stroll rather than a workout. If you prefer to run more vigorously, you can choose an option with handrails that can be raised to run.

Another important factor is the noise level. Since you'll be using the treadmill while at work, you will need to be able to concentrate without being distracted by noisy sounds. A lot of under-desk machines are loud, making them difficult to use when working in a shared environment. Certain treadmills are quieter than others.

You should also consider how it is simple to set up and store your treadmill under the desk. Some treadmills are designed to fold flat, which makes them easy to put under a desk or into a closet. Some treadmills have wheels that make them easy to move and put under furniture. This feature is particularly helpful when you have small under desk treadmill storage space in your work space or in a tiny apartment.

The Lifespan TR1200-DT3 is one of the most effective under-desk tread mills. It is compact and lightweight and can support up to 350 pounds of user weight. It has two front wheels that let you move the device as it were a wheelbarrow. The treadmill is easy to assemble and includes an app that keeps track of your steps.

Another great treadmill under the desk is the Bluefin Fitness Task 2.0. It's affordable, light and of high-end quality, and has slim lines that fit behind sofas and under beds. It also comes with a handy handrail that can be used as a bar and is quiet enough for use for Zoom meetings. This treadmill has two modes: walking or running. The display displays distance in meters, calories, speed and steps. The remote control lets you to adjust the machine settings.

This model is a bit more high-tech than other under-desk models, and it's a great choice for walkers who want to get more exercise. It comes with an accelerometer in it that can adjust the speed of the belt to follow your movements. The smart speed control also tracks your heart rate. It can also stream interactive workouts via your smartphone or computer.

Some treadmills that are under desks are made for leisurely walking only, while others are rated for jogging or running.

The UREVO under-desk treadmill is an affordable option that's available right out of the box. It's available in black or silver to match your office decor. The desktop can be removed to fit your laptop and other necessities. The handrail on the treadmill can be raised to go into running mode, and you can alter the speed with a remote. The treadmill can also be linked to your phone using Bluetooth, so you can listen music while walking. The built-in display displays metrics such as distance, time burned calories, and speed. However, the display is difficult to read if you're working on a computer.

Other treadmills under desks are more expensive, however they offer more features to help you reach your fitness goals. The Treadmillo under desk treadmill, for example, can be run at speeds of up to 8 mph. It also comes with 12 pre-set HIIT (high-impact interval training) programs. It has a bigger workspace and is quiet enough to be used for meetings. However it's not the best choice for those who wish to get into running.
